Top 5 Low Poly Games Performance in Qatar Q4 2025
Explore the performance trends of the top 5 low poly games on a unified platform in Qatar during Q4 2025, featuring insights from Sensor Tower.
In the fourth quarter of 2025, the performance of the top 5 low poly games in Qatar on a unified platform showcased varied trends across downloads, revenue, and active users. The data, provided by Sensor Tower, offers a detailed look at these popular applications.
Roblox experienced f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king at around $3.2K in late October before dropping to $421 by early November. Downloads decreased steadily, starting from approximately 2.8K and plummeting to 196 by the beginning of November. However, active users remained fairly stable, with a slight decline from 66.4K to 49.8K by the end of December.
Idle Lumber Empire - Wood Game saw a peak in revenue of $1.2K in late October, before settling around $582 by the year’s end. Weekly downloads showed inconsistency, starting at 338 and ending at 334, with notable fluctuations in between. Active users increased from 884 to 654 over the quarter.
For Carnival Tycoon: Coin Games, revenue started high at $1.2K in late September, but tapered off to $590 by the end of December. Downloads remained low, starting at 16 and ending at 62, while active users maintained a steady presence, fluctuating slightly but ending at 552.
War Inc: Rising showed a gradual increase in revenue, reaching $549 by the end of December. Downloads remained relatively consistent, hovering around 100, while active users steadily increased from 53 to 224 over the quarter.
Lastly, Eatventure displayed a peak in revenue of $666 in late November, settling at $391 by December's end. Downloads were stable, averaging around 200 weekly. Active users saw a slight increase, ending the quarter at approximately 2.1K.
